Microchip cat flaps

A microchip cat door is a simple and effective way to keep your pet inside your home. It detects the unique identification microchip in the collar of your pet, and opens only for them. This keeps other pets and stray animals from your home and stops them from getting injured or lost. A microchip cat door lets you create a schedule for your pet, allowing them to go in and out of the house at certain times. This can help reduce anxiety and keep cats and their owners secure if you're away longer than you expected.

PetSafe microchip cat doors can be installed on doors, walls, and even glass with the right installation equipment. Chips are registered by your cat and the system will automatically recognize them. The microchip cat flap is suited for multiple cats and can store their identities in memory. It also has a low battery indicator light that flashes when it's the time to change the batteries.

Self-framing door cat flaps

A cat flap is a great solution if you want to let your cat freely move around the home. There are a myriad of styles of cat doors to pick from. However the self-framing type is ideal for most homes. This type of cat door can be put on any door and comes in a variety materials. It's important to know the thickness of your doors before you purchase a pet door that is designed to fit. Draw the area on your door with tape and a pencil prior to installing a self-framing flap. Next, drill the corners and cut along the lines with a jigsaw. Next, fix the frame to the exterior in the frame. If you have an uPVC door it is necessary to remove the door's panels before installing the frame.

Install the styrofoam and fit it to the inside and external frames. After everything is dry, put on the locking cover and rain cap (if appropriate). If your cat flap is side-loading, you can make use of an external security cover. This will protect your home from intruders.

The Swing Microchip large Cat Flap is made of strong plastic. It can be placed within a variety of constructions and materials such as wooden doors, masonry walls and glass. It can be able to register up to 32 ISO 11784 standard microchips and has a system that prevents unknown cats from entering. It can be locked in the similar to an ordinary door. The cat flap is connected to your WiFI and you can set different timers for the locking system with an app.

Petsafe cat flap

This interior 2-way locking door allows your cat to access their personal space, such as the food or litter box, while securing them from unwanted visitors and other pets. It is designed for easy installation and will fit most interior wood storm, PVC, and paneled doors up to 2 inches thick. It also has weather stripping to minimize airflow and increase the comfort of your home. The transparent flap lets your pet to see where he's moving, which reduces his anxiety. It also comes with a manual 4-way locking system that lets you regulate when your pet enters or leaves.

Most cats are reluctant to use a flap for their cat. However, with a little training, they will become comfortable. One of the best ways to teach them how to use the flap is to offer treats. Place a treat on either side of the flap to lure them to move through. Be patient, as it could take some time for your cat to move through the flap.
